The Moultrie Edge 2 Cellular Trail Camera stands out with impressive 36MP photos and 1080p videos featuring HD audio, which is excellent for capturing detailed images and clear nighttime footage thanks to its advanced low-light sensor and 100-foot detection range. Its low-glow infrared flash helps avoid disturbing wildlife, making it a good choice for game tracking and security. The camera's nationwide 4G LTE connectivity with automatic SIM setup is a big plus, allowing you to receive photos and alerts instantly on your phone via the Moultrie Mobile app. This app also offers useful tools like activity charts and interactive maps to help you monitor wildlife patterns easily.
Storage-wise, it comes with 8GB built-in memory and unlimited cloud storage, so you don’t need an SD card. Weather resistance rated at IP65 means it can handle rain and rough outdoor conditions well, though it’s not fully waterproof against heavy submersion. Battery life depends on usage, but optional solar power packs and rechargeable battery accessories are available to extend it, which is helpful for long-term deployments. The trigger speed and detection delay settings are flexible. It’s designed for outdoor use with easy mounting options, but the viewing angle of 50 degrees is somewhat narrow compared to some competitors.
Considering the price range, the Moultrie Edge 2 delivers a solid mix of high-resolution imaging and smart connectivity features, making it particularly suitable for hunters and outdoor enthusiasts who want reliable remote monitoring without complex setup. For those needing a wider viewing angle or guaranteed longer battery life out of the box, exploring other options might be advisable.
The SPYPOINT Flex-M Twin Pack offers strong value for hunters and outdoor enthusiasts looking for affordable cellular trail cameras. It delivers high-quality 28MP photos and 720p videos with sound, which is impressive for this price range. The camera features fast and reliable cellular connectivity with dual SIMs, so you won’t need to worry about WiFi or swapping carriers. Its IP65 rating ensures it can handle rain and dust, making it durable enough for most outdoor conditions. Night vision is enabled through low-glow technology, helping you capture clear images in the dark without startling animals. The trigger speed is responsive, enhancing your chances to catch fast-moving wildlife.
Battery life is decent, especially if paired with optional solar panels for extended use, but keep in mind that batteries are required and microSD cards for storage are not included. The app integration is user-friendly, allowing you to receive photos instantly and manage settings remotely, which is a big convenience. On the downside, video resolution is limited to 720p, which may not satisfy users wanting sharper footage. Also, while the camera supports various capture modes like Time-Lapse and Constant Capture, the monthly free photo transmission is capped at 100 photos, so heavy users will likely need a paid plan.
This camera pack suits budget-conscious hunters or wildlife watchers who want solid image quality, reliable connectivity, and robust outdoor performance without breaking the bank.
The GardePro E6 trail camera offers impressive image quality with its 48MP photos and 1296p HD video, delivering sharp visuals for a budget-friendly option. It features a wide 110-degree field of view, allowing coverage of more area in each shot. One of its standout features is the Wi-Fi connection, which enables users to control the camera and view images remotely without physically accessing the device often, making it convenient for monitoring wildlife or property.
The camera uses a no-glow 940nm infrared light for night vision, keeping it stealthy while capturing clear images up to 75 feet away in the dark. It is waterproof with an IP66 rating, ensuring durability in various weather conditions. Storage relies on SD cards, which are commonly used and easy to replace. Some users might find the app control and Wi-Fi setup a bit tricky initially, but the included antenna helps maintain a stable signal.
This camera is well-suited for hunters, wildlife enthusiasts, or property owners who want clear images and convenient remote access without spending too much. For those needing very long battery life or the fastest possible trigger speed, there may be better specialized options, but the GardePro E6 offers a balanced combination of features and price for general trail camera needs.
